Building Wealth and Joy: Exploring Alternative Methods and Small Business Success with Serial Entrepreneur Young Han

Season #7

In this episode, Young Han, a Silicon Valley native and serial entrepreneur, shares his journey from venture-backed startups to building small businesses focused on his local community in Texas. He discusses his experiences with real estate, crypto, and the stock market before realizing the potential of small business ventures. Young emphasizes the joy and fulfillment he finds in helping small business owners succeed and turn their passions into profitable ventures.

Bio:

Young Han a business coach and an avid small business owner that invests, builds and buys small businesses. He is passionate about helping others turn their passions into profits so that they can make money doing what they love. He is also the host of The Girl Dad Show Podcast, where he interviews successful executives, and entrepreneurs, on how they navigate career and family.
